Added: Creating project with symlinks

Previously it wasn't possible to create project with symlink.
Now you can set in the preferences of xCodeCapp if you want to create your project with symlink or not with a radioButton.
When launching xCodeCapp, the system will check if $CAPP_BUILD is defined or not. If not, the button in the preference will be disabled and a toolTip will advice how to create a $CAPP_BUILD variable.
